Catalog description
<p><span style="color: #0000ff;">GEM STAMPED: GEM 6: SOCIAL AND BEHAVIORAL WAYS OF KNOWING</span></p> This course includes organization and operation of the American economy, supply and demand analysis, money and banking, employment and aggregate output, public finance and economic growth.
